RESOLUTION CC 02-06-23-07
A RESOLUTION OF THE COMMON CO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F CARMEL,
INDIANA, TRANSFERRING FUNDS FROM THE GENERAL FUND #101 TO THE
RAINY DAY FUND
Synopsis: Transfers $1,034,292 from the General Fund to the Rainy Day Fund, pursuant
to Carmel City Code Section 2-110(d), which requires that the Rainy Day Fund balance on
January 1, 2023, must equal or exceed ten percent (10%) of the 2023 General Fund budget
adopted by the Council in 2022.
WHEREAS, pursuant to Indiana Code, the Common Council of the City of Carmel,
Indiana, is the fiscal body of the City of Carmel, Indiana;
WHEREAS, Carmel City Code Section 2-110(d) requires that the Rainy Day Fund
balance on January 1, 2023, must equal or exceed ten percent (10%) of the 2023 General Fund
budget adopted by the Council in 2022;
WHEREAS, the Rainy Day Fund balance as of January 1, 2023 is $11,828,768; and
WHEREAS, the 2023 General Fund budget equals $128,630,060.
N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ED by the Common Council of the City of
Carmel, Indiana, as follows:
Section 1: That the foregoing Recitals are incorporated herein by this reference.
Section 2: That the Controller is hereby authorized and directed to transfer the following
sums of money from the General Fund operating balance, subject to applicable laws:
FROM
$1,034,292 from General Fund (Fund #101) unappropriated, unencumbered operating
balance
TO
Rainy Day Fund (Fund #912) operating balance.
This Resolution shall become effective upon its passage and execution by the Common
Council and the Mayor as required by law.
